Setup of Stenner pump and tank Refer to the included Stenner manual for specific information on installing, securing and use of the pump and tank. Install the Feed Tube and Injector assembly into the return pipe 1. Drill 7/16" hole on the UNDERSIDE of the pool's return pipeAFTER the electrolytic cell and flow switch. Be sure there is at least 10" of clearance under the pipe before drilling. Clear out any PVC shavings and make sure there are no sharp edges within the hole. OPTIONAL: The injector assembly (saddle fitting, check valve, short length of feed tube, and flow indicator) should be installed on the underside of the plumbing to ensure that the flow indicator maintains a vertical orientation. If there is not enough space underneath the plumbing, the assembly may be mounted on the top or side of the plumbing as long as the flow indicator is in a position that has enough feed tube length to allow it to be oriented vertically when flow reading is required. 2. Connect the Flow Indicator to the Injector NOTE: Two injector valves are included with the AQL-CHEM-3. Discard the shorter injector as it does not included a flow-check system and must not be used. The correct injector has a flow direction indicator as shown in the diagram below. Cut a 2" piece of 1/4" tubing to connect the injector to the flow indicator. With the fittings loose, insert the tubing firmly into each component and handtighten fittings until tubing is secure. Note that the flow Indicator and the injector are directional and must be assembled in the proper orientation according to the diagram below. Fasten the Injector assembly to the return pipe and install the Feed Tube Fasten the injector assembly to the return pipe by pushing the injector fitting into the 7/16" hole. Tighten the hose clamp until the assembly is snug against the return pipe. Do not overtighten. Cut the 20' feed tube to the desired length. Connect one end of the feed tube to the injector assembly by firmly pushing it into the flow indicator and handtightening the fitting. Connect the other end of the feed tube to the output side of the Stenner pump as shown below. Pool Return Pipe Stenner pump Input Output Injector Assembly Feed Tube Fill the tank Fill the tank with acid based on the guidelines provided in this manual and the Stenner manual. Use a diluted mixture of 4 parts water to 1 part Muriatic acid (20º Baume hydrochloric acid 31.45% by weight). Always add acid to water, and do so slowly. Fill the 15 gallon tank to the following levels: • 5 gallons of 4:1 solution for pools up to 15,000 gallons of water • 10 gallons of 4:1 solution for pools up to 30,000 gallons of water • 15 gallons of 4:1 solution for pool above 30,000 gallons of water Connect the AQL-CHEM-3 to the Aqua Rite Pro or Pro Logic control Plug the Stenner pump's linecord into the pH Dispense pigtail of the Aqua Rite Pro or Pro Logic. This pigtail is provided with the AQL-CHEM. If the pigtail isn't already installed, refer to the AQL-CHEM product manual for installation instructions. Program the Aqua Rite Pro or Pro Logic The pool control must now be programmed to operate the AQL-CHEM-3. Refer to the Aqua Rite Pro or Pro Logic operation manual for specific programming instructions. 6
